    If you need to scramble the colors evenly throughout the quilt, take a picture of it with your phone and look at the black and white version. It will give you an idea of the contrasting of it without the actual influence of color. I have found it very helpful.
    Once in a while you find a dark spot or a light spot really stand out you didn't notice before.
